Cisco Certified Network Associate (CCNA)
The Cisco CCNA Certification validates the ability to install, configure, operate, and troubleshoot medium-size routed and switched networks, including implementation and verification of connections to remote sites in a WAN.
This new Cisco CCNA Certification includes basic mitigation of security threats, introduction to wireless networking concepts and terminology, and performance-based skills. This new Cisco CCNA Certification also includes (but is not limited to) the use of these protocols: IP, Enhanced Interior Gateway Routing Protocol (EIGRP), Serial Line Interface Protocol Frame Relay, Routing Information Protocol Version 2 (RIPv2),VLANs, Ethernet, access control lists (ACLs).

CCNA ICND v.10
Operation of Data Networks
Implementing a small switched network
Implementing an IP addressing scheme
Implementing a small routed network
Concepts of Wireless LANs
Identifying security threats to a network
Introducing WAN links
CCNA ICND2 v1.0
Configuring VLANS
Implementing advanced IP addressing
Configuring Routing on Cisco Devices
Implementing NAT and ACLs
Implementing Wan Links
